Stickam was designed as a "multi-dimensional communication tool," encouraging users to build social networks using webcams and video blogs. In many ways, it was the spiritual predecessor to today's live-streaming behemoths like Twitch. However, its focus was on general social interaction and community building rather than just gaming. The site was particularly popular with the MySpace generation, attracting users roughly between the ages of 15 and 25 who were eager for new ways to express themselves and connect with others. Stickam featured user-submitted pictures, audio, video, and most prominently, live streaming video chat. It allowed users to broadcast pre-recorded content in addition to live feeds, with support for common file types like AVI, MOV, and WMV.
